True fitness is not vanity—it is virtue lived through the body God created.

In this engaging and practical guide, Dan Burke and Chase Crouse invite readers to rediscover health as a path to holiness. Rooted in St. John Paul II’s Theology of the Body and grounded in proven methods of nutrition and exercise, this book offers a plan for integrating physical wellness with the spiritual life.

Each chapter helps readers see how movement, strength, and good nutrition can become acts of love and worship. Practical steps teach how to set measurable goals, build endurance through discipline, and find joy in sustainable habits that renew both body and soul.

Far from promoting worldly fitness ideals, the authors show how caring for your body honors the Creator and equips you to serve others more fully. Guidance on prayer, rest, and asceticism deepens this holistic approach, transforming self-care into self-gift.

With clarity, encouragement, and faith, this book lights the way toward a stronger, healthier, and holier life—because, as St. John Paul II reminds us, “The future starts today, not tomorrow.”
